Let x be Larisa's base salary. We are told, I think, that in one stretch of time Larisa earned an average of $7/hour. That was composed of:
<u>Hours</u> <u>Rate($/hr)</u>
40 x
3 1.5x
<u> 6 </u> 2x
49
Her total income over this period would be:
40x +3(1.5x) + 6(2x) [The hours worked times the pay rate for each period]
Her average income per hour would be:
(40x +3(1.5x) + 6(2x))/49
which we are told is $7/hr.
(40x +3(1.5x) + 6(2x))/49 = 7
40x + 4.5x + 12x = 343
56.5x = 343
x = $6.07/hr
